This paper, about the northern agricultural sector, aims to verify the existence of the spillover effect of technology among the municipalities of the region, as well as to analyze the determinants of the production value of the agricultural sector in 2006. For this purpose, we used methods derived from spatial econometric. The findings showed that in the agricultural sector of the North the labor force has a greater impact on the value of production, and that there isn’t technology spillover among the municipalities. This outcome can be explained by the low-road-density in the region and by the distance between establishments, these factors don’t allow the dissemination and sharing of technology. However, we verified the existence of spatial dependence in the regression disturbance term in the northern agricultural sector.
